Puerto Rico's capital is San Juan, it is also the largest city in Puerto Rico
Located in the tropics, Puerto Rico enjoys an average temperature of 82.4 F throughout the year.
Spanish is the primary language of Puerto Ricans, and English is taught as a second language in public and private schools from elementary levels to high school
The official symbols of Puerto Rico are the bird, Reinita mora, the flower, Flor de Maga, and the tree, Ceiba or Kapok. The unofficial animal and a symbol of Puerto Rican pride is the Coqu. Another popular symbol of Puerto Rico is the jbaro, the countryman
Although soccer, boxing, basketball, and volleyball are popular, traditionally baseball is the most popular sport.
Puerto Rican culture is a mix of four cultures, African, Tano, Spanish, and more recently, North American.
Motto: Latin: Joannes Est Nomen Eius Spanish: Juan es su nombre (English: His name is John)
